Course content
UCA’s MA Games Arts course builds on your existing talents to give you the knowledge and skills to create advanced art for games or for aligned industries.
Taught at UCA Farnham, you will combine theory and practice to develop a high-quality games art project, and learn to be ambitious, team-leaders, planners and develop rounded game artists. You will explore the benefits of game-related artificial intelligence to enrich user experience, and learn about future developments in the industry, including the deployment of virtual and augmented reality environments and the metaverse.
In addition to building your technical skills, this course also explores research and professional practice related to the games industry. As part of this you will either work on a group professional practice project working with students from other games postgraduate courses or work on a creative business start-up.
